Description

FIG. 1 is a front elevational view of a first embodiment of the ornamental design for a lamp, the design being rotationally symmetric;

FIG. 2 is a top plan view of the first embodiment;

FIG. 3 is a bottom plan view of the first embodiment;

FIG. 4 is a perspective view of the first embodiment, as seen from the front, top side;

FIG. 5 is a front elevational view of a second embodiment of the ornamental design for a lamp, the back elevational view being mirror symmetric;

FIG. 6 is a left side elevational view of the second embodiment;

FIG. 7 is a right side elevational view of the second embodiment;

FIG. 8 is a top plan view of the second embodiment;

FIG. 9 is a bottom plan view of the second embodiment; and,

FIG. 10 is a perspective view of the second embodiment, as seen from the front, top side.

The broken line disclosure is for environmental purposes only and does not form a part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for a lamp, as shown and described.
